$("#sign_in").submit(function(){
var msg = "Please wait...";
var type = "info";
$("#sign_in button[type='submit']").attr("disabled",true);
$("#sign_in button[type='submit']").text("Please wait...");
$.ajax({
url:$("#sign_in").attr("action"),
type:"post",
data:$("#sign_in").serialize(),
success:function(msg)
{
if(msg==1)
{
var msg = "
Login successful
Redirecting to dashboard...";
var type = "success";
$.notify({
// options
message: msg,
showProgressbar:true,
},{
// settings
type: type
});
window.location="main";
}
else if(msg=='logged')
{
var msg = 'Auth Error
You are already logged in!';
var type = "warning";
$.notify({
// options
message: msg,
showProgressbar:true,
},{
// settings
type: type
});
window.location="sec_users/ebs_lock";
}
else
{
var msg = msg;
var type = "danger";
$.notify({
// options
message: msg,
showProgressbar:true,
},{
// settings
type: type
});
}
$("#sign_in button[type='submit']").removeAttr("disabled");
$("#sign_in button[type='submit']").text("SIGN IN");
}
});
return false;
});
//session checked
function session_check(){
$.ajax({
url: theme_url+'sec_users/check_session',
type : 'POST',
cache: false,
success: function(data) {
if (data == '1') {
location.replace(theme_url+'main');
}
else
{
}
},
error: function(e) {
console.log(e);
}
});
}
setInterval(session_check, 60000);